Dimapur, July 3 (EMN):
As many as 69 new Covid-19 positive cases were reported in Nagaland on Saturday, taking the state’s active caseload to 1253 and tally to 25,451.

The Health and Family Welfare Department updated that out of the 69 new cases, Kohima accounted for 19, Dimapur-14, 12 in Mokokchung-12, Zunheboto-6, Mon-5, Phek-5, Wokha-5, Tuensang-2, and Kiphire-1.

The state also recorded 94 recoveries in the last 24 hours out of which 26 were in Mokokchung, 18 each in Dimpaur and Peren, 14 in Zunheboto, 10 in Tuensang, seven in Kohima and one in Phek.

Nagaland currently has 1253 active Covid-19 cases, out of which 1102 are asymptomatic, 102 mild, 31 moderate on oxygen, nine severe on oxygen, one in ICU without ventilator and eight in ICU with ventilator.

The state registered 22,991 recoveries and 485 deaths with one casualty reported in the last 124 hours.

In regard to the district-wise distribution of active Covid-19 cases, Kohima has 391, 331 in Dimapur, 232 in Mokokchung, 86 in Tuensang, 58 in Peren, 41 in Phek, 31 each in Zunheboto and Wokha, 29 in Mon, 22 in Kiphire, and one in Longleng.
